Gremmy's Leaps: Raw Power and Transmutation

Gremmy's power lies in his advanced creation and transmutation abilities. These allow him to create and transform matter according to his imagination, which, if fully utilized, could make him an unparalleled combatant. These abilities are far more potent than raw physical strength, as Gremmy can even turn people into objects. However, in the past, Gremmy has often chosen to limit his power, as evidenced by his battle with Zaraki Kenpachi.

During their fight, Gremmy was focused on proving his dominance, not on killing Kenpachi. His lack of desire to kill Kenpachi led him to use only a fraction of his true power. This resulted in a much weaker form of his abilities, ultimately leading to his defeat at Kenpachi's hands. It's worth noting that if Gremmy had fully unleashed his power, the outcome would have been very different.
